The book is devoted to the mathematical foundations of nonextensive statistical mechanics. This is the first book containing the systematic presentation of the mathematical theory and concepts related to nonextensive statistical mechanics, a current generalization of Boltzmann-Gibbs statistical mechanics introduced in 1988 by one of the authors and based on a nonadditive entropic functional extending the usual Boltzmann-Gibbs-von Neumann-Shannon entropy. Main mathematical tools like the q-exponential function, q-Gaussian distribution, q-Fourier transform, q-central limit theorems, and other related objects are discussed rigorously with detailed mathematical rational. The book also contains recent results obtained in this direction and challenging open problems. Each chapter is accompanied with additional useful notes including the history of development and related bibliographies for further reading.
